Cenos yum 安装 MySQL
在进行服务器端开发或者搭建网站时,使用 MySQL 数据库是非常常见的。MySQL 是一个开源的关系型数据库管理系统,广泛用于Web应用程序的后台数据存储和管理。本文将介绍如何使用 Cenos yum 包管理器来安装 MySQL。
什么是 Cenos yum
Cenos yum 是 Cenos 操作系统上的一个包管理器。它可以帮助我们方便地安装、更新和删除软件包。通过使用 Cenos yum,我们可以轻松地管理我们的服务器上的软件包,并确保这些软件包保持最新。
安装 MySQL
在开始安装之前,确保你已经登录到你的 Cenos 服务器,并拥有 root 或 sudo 权限。
打开终端窗口,输入以下命令来更新软件包缓存:
sudo yum update
一旦软件包缓存更新完毕,我们就可以使用以下命令来安装 MySQL:
sudo yum install mysql-server
该命令会自动安装最新版本的 MySQL 服务器和相关的依赖包。
配置 MySQL
安装完成后,我们需要对 MySQL 进行一些基本的配置。
首先,启动 MySQL 服务器:
sudo systemctl start mysqld
然后,运行以下命令来保证 MySQL 在系统启动时自动启动:
sudo systemctl enable mysqld
接下来,我们需要运行一个安全性脚本来设置 MySQL 的 root 用户密码和其他一些安全选项:
sudo mysql_secure_installation
根据提示,依次输入你的新 root 密码、删除匿名用户、禁止 root 远程登录、删除测试数据库等选项。
完成安全设置后,我们可以通过以下命令来登录 MySQL:
mysql -u root -p
然后,输入你刚才设置的 root 密码即可登录。
使用 MySQL
现在,你已经成功地安装和配置了 MySQL。以下是一些常用的 MySQL 命令示例:
创建一个数据库
CREATE DATABASE mydatabase;
选择一个数据库
USE mydatabase;
创建一个表
CREATE TABLE mytable (
id INT(6) UNSIGNED AUTO_INCREMENT PRIMARY KEY,
firstname VARCHAR(30) NOT NULL,
lastname VARCHAR(30) NOT NULL,
email VARCHAR(50),
reg_date TIMESTAMP D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P
);
插入数据
INSERT INTO mytable (firstname, lastname, email)
VALUES ('John', 'Doe', 'john@example.com');
查询数据
SELECT * FROM mytable;
更新数据
UPDATE mytable SET email = 'newemail@example.com' WHERE id = 1;
删除数据
DELETE FROM mytable WHERE id = 1;
总结
通过使用 Cenos yum 包管理器,我们可以轻松地安装和配置 MySQL 数据库。一旦安装完成,我们就可以使用 MySQL 命令来管理数据库和数据表。希望本文对你有所帮助!如果你有任何问题,请随时在下方留言。